The preparation of SnO2 film by electrodeposition

Abstract:SnO2 is an interesting material for a wide array of applications. In this report, pure SnO2 films were deposited on Cu substrates by one-step cathodic electrodeposition without any pretreatment of the electrolyte or post-treatment of the deposit. It was found that the concentration of HNO3 in the electrolyte, ageing of the electrolyte, the electrodeposition temperature, and the electrodeposition voltage are critical to obtain SnO2 films and avoid co-deposition of Sn. By carefully controlling those processing parameters, pure SnO2 films composed of fine particles with good adherence to the Cu substrate have been successfully prepared.
